Double win for Eastlight at Essex Housing Awards

Eastlight staff holding their award at the Essex Housing Awards

A drive to ensure Eastlight Community Homes residents received the repairs they wanted after the coronavirus lockdowns has been recognised with an award.

Eastlight's ‘Repairs Recovery Plan’ won the 'Supporting Covid-19 Recovery award' at last week's Essex Housing Awards.

The housing association also picked up the ‘Excellence in Development – Small category’ award for its 17-home Longacre development in Cressing and was shortlisted for ‘Meeting Housing Need’ for its 35-home Manor Street scheme in Braintree.

The annual awards ceremony, held on 3 November, showcases housing providers and supporters in Essex, ranging from CHESS Homeless Centre to Essex County Council.

The Repairs Recovery Plan was launched in November 2021. It involved tradespeople and back-office support staff being redistributed and working together to reduce the backlog caused by Eastlight adopting an “emergency only” repairs response during Lockdown One, to help to keep staff and customers safe. As a result, the backlog disappeared, but the same high customer satisfaction levels remained.

Longacre is a new development of high-quality affordable homes built on land that was previously the site of dilapidated, disused garages and post-war prefabricated housing. The 17-home site includes homes for social rent and seven for shared ownership.

The site has been previously recognised for the “extraordinary level of community engagement, along with the thought and consideration given to the needs of the estate’s previous residents,” with a resident’s mother saying: “You have transformed their lives – I weep every time I think of it. It’s amazing."
